About

Yongnian Sun is a scholar working on Molecular Biology, Virology and Infectious Diseases. According to data from OpenAlex, Yongnian Sun has authored 20 papers receiving a total of 1.1k indexed citations (citations by other indexed papers that have themselves been cited), including 8 papers in Molecular Biology, 8 papers in Virology and 7 papers in Infectious Diseases. Recurrent topics in Yongnian Sun's work include HIV Research and Treatment (8 papers), HIV/AIDS drug development and treatment (5 papers) and Ubiquitin and proteasome pathways (3 papers). Yongnian Sun is often cited by papers focused on HIV Research and Treatment (8 papers), HIV/AIDS drug development and treatment (5 papers) and Ubiquitin and proteasome pathways (3 papers). Yongnian Sun collaborates with scholars based in United States, Germany and China. Yongnian Sun's co-authors include Gary J. Nabel, Jianjun Chen, Ling Xu, Yue Huang, Mingjun Huang, Michael F. Summers, Isaac Kinde, Chun Tang, Erin Loeliger and Eric Barklis and has published in prestigious journals such as Science, Proceedings of the National Academy of Sciences and Molecular Cell.
